K. Arunachalam is a scholar working on Civil and Structural Engineering, Building and Construction and Control and Systems Engineering. According to data from OpenAlex, K. Arunachalam has authored 16 papers receiving a total of 563 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Civil and Structural Engineering, 10 papers in Building and Construction and 4 papers in Control and Systems Engineering. Recurrent topics in K. Arunachalam's work include Concrete and Cement Materials Research (9 papers), Innovative concrete reinforcement materials (9 papers) and Innovations in Concrete and Construction Materials (5 papers). K. Arunachalam is often cited by papers focused on Concrete and Cement Materials Research (9 papers), Innovative concrete reinforcement materials (9 papers) and Innovations in Concrete and Construction Materials (5 papers). K. Arunachalam collaborates with scholars based in India. K. Arunachalam's co-authors include M. Kottaisamy, V. Saraswathy, V. Sivasubramanian, Meena Sankar and K.S. Mohandas and has published in prestigious journals such as Journal of Cleaner Production, Construction and Building Materials and Fuel.
